John Baier serves as Vice President of Professional Sports and Entertainment. He is an experienced executive in the sports industry and provides a unique perspective understanding the needs and priorities of a ticketed venue. He brings a proven history of business development, customer success, strategic partnerships and organizational growth…all while being obsessed with the customer journey. John’s extensive knowledge and network in this vertical comes from having 20 years working with such organizations as Brooklyn Sports & Entertainment, the Brooklyn Nets, Barclays Center, New York Islanders and New Jersey Devils. John holds a Bachelor of Science in Marketing from Penn State University.
